You likely mean flax seed, also known as linseed. Flexi seems to be a popular misspelling. Flax is a plant that is grown for food and for fiber, and the fibers can be spun to make linen. The seeds have traditionally been used to treat disorders involving the respiratory tract, eyes, fever, infections, cold, flu, rheumatism and gout. Some clinical studies, such as those at Duke University, show it might be of interest in fighting cancer. However, the findings are inconclusive. Its high fiber content suggests it could be of use as a laxative, but one must make sure to take in adequate fluids or it could create an intestinal blockage.
